Title 1 Activities

Month

Event

Description

August

Open House and Annual Title 1 Meeting

At this event, parents learn what Title I means and how they can be involved. They are also provided with information about the curriculum and an overview of the school’s academic performance.

October

Curriculum Family Event

Parents have the opportunity to hear directly from teachers about grade-level standards and expectations. They are provided with information, resources, and practical tools to take home to support their child’s success throughout the school year.

December

Curriculum Family Event

Families attend and take home valuable resources and tools to support their child’s growth in math and/or reading. In addition, second- and third-grade students present a choral performance.

March

All Star Addition & Multiplication Madness

The All-Star Addition and Multiplication Madness Competition is an engaging and high-energy event where students showcase their math fact fluency. Families are invited to cheer on students as they celebrate their hard work and strengthen essential math skills.

April

Curriculum Family Event/ Move Up Night

Families are invited to preview the grade level their child will enter next year. During this time, they will receive an overview of key standards and learn about important skills students can practice over the summer to feel more prepared and set up for success.
